South Korea's Jeju to Host Triton Poker Series in March 2024

Jeju to host Triton Poker series in March 2024

In October-November this year, the major Triton poker series was held in Monte Carlo with incredible success. It brought together super high rollers from different countries who fought for prestigious trophies and large prize money in various poker events.

Many famous poker players performed successfully in Monaco: for example, Jason Koon won a record tenth Triton trophy, and Austrian Matthias Eibinger was able to beat Adrian Mateos in a tense heads-up and become the champion of the Main Event.

And now Triton Poker decided to announce the next stage of their festival, so that high rollers can plan their schedule and prepare for the game. It will take place in March 2024 on the South Korean island of Jeju.​

This is not the first time the festival will visit South Korea – the last time was in March 2019. The main venue for the games will be the luxurious Landing Casino. Players can expect 17 different events from March 5 to March 21. It will be the usual Holdem, Pot-Limit Omaha, Mystery Bounty, and Short Deck: formats for every taste.

In 2023, the first stage of the Triton festival was Vietnam. It can confidently be expected that the most outstanding high rollers of our time will gather at Jeju, and their play can be watched on broadcasts.
